This work is a meticulous account of the Belgian Front and its features during the Battle of the Yser, that took place in October 1914 between the towns of Nieuwpoort and Diksmuide. The front line was held by a massive Belgian force, which halted the German advance in a costly defensive battle. Captain Breton described the most notable elements of the Belgian Army's remarkable feat. The work contains descriptions of the tasks before the Belgian Army, the Belgian Army's Activities since the battle of Yser, a general review of the works constructed, main defensive works and many other details. The Belgian Front, during that period, was considered the worst part of the battle line as it ran through flooded plains and swamps.
